Button 快捷界面侧菜单按钮操作
我想创建一个侧菜单,但我不知道如何添加一个按钮操作,将我带到新视图,Button 快捷界面侧菜单按钮操作,button,action,swiftui,Button,Action,Swiftui,我想创建一个侧菜单,但我不知道如何添加一个按钮操作,将我带到新视图,这是一个关于我想要什么的示例: “纵断面”按钮到“纵断面图” 消息到消息视图, 设置为设置视图 三种不同的观点 这是我的侧菜单代码 var body: some View { VStack(alignment: .leading) { HStack { Image(systemName: "person")
这是一个关于我想要什么的示例:
“纵断面”按钮到“纵断面图”
消息到消息视图,
设置为设置视图
三种不同的观点
这是我的侧菜单代码
var body: some View {
VStack(alignment: .leading) {
HStack {
Image(systemName: "person")
.foregroundColor(.gray)
.imageScale(.large)
Text("Profile")
.foregroundColor(.gray)
.font(.headline)
}
.padding(.top, 100)
HStack {
Image(systemName: "envelope")
.foregroundColor(.gray)
.imageScale(.large)
Text("Messages")
.foregroundColor(.gray)
.font(.headline)
}
.padding(.top, 30)
HStack {
Image(systemName: "gear")
.foregroundColor(.gray)
.imageScale(.large)
Text("Settings")
.foregroundColor(.gray)
.font(.headline)
}
.padding(.top, 30)
Spacer()
}
.padding()
.frame(maxWidth: .infinity, alignment: .leading)
.background(Color(red: 32/255, green: 32/255, blue: 32/255))
.edgesIgnoringSafeArea(.all)
}
}
谢谢您可以为每个
HStack
添加.onTap
修饰符?你能给我一个简单的代码吗?你的快照不足以演示这一点,请添加最少的可测试代码,描述你当前的环境,以及预期行为缺失或不起作用的地方。